Compare Post Falls to Coeur dAlene
This post compares Post Falls, Idaho to Coeur dAlene, Idaho across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.
Dimension | Post Falls (city) | Coeur dAlene (city) |
---|---|---|
Population | 30,886 | 48,618 |
Income (median) | $38,563 | $38,713 |
Home Value (median) | $174,200 | $184,800 |
White | 95% | 92% |
Black | 0% | 0% |
Asian | 0% | 0% |
With Kids | 38% | 28% |
Age (median) | 34 | 36 |
Rentals | 28% | 44% |
